Underestimating Product Demands



When dealing with a roof fixing, one of the most typical errors is underestimating the products you'll require. You may assume you can get away with getting simply a little added, yet this often brings about running out mid-project. This can delay your fixing and increase your prices as a result of emergency trips to the shop.

To prevent this, start by evaluating the location that needs repair service. Procedure the measurements accurately, and do not forget to account for any type of extra product required for overlaps or reduces.

Keep in mind that different roof materials have certain needs. For example, roof shingles may require a particular variety of bundles per square foot, while underlayment and flashing have their very own requirements.

Disregarding Security Measures



Ignoring safety precautions can turn an uncomplicated roof repair work into an unsafe scenario. You may think you can avoid the safety gear or climb onto your roof without a ladder, but this can cause significant crashes. Always put on a construction hat, non-slip shoes, and a harness to assist maintain you secure.

Never ever work alone; having a person close by can be a lifesaver in case of an emergency.

Likewise, be mindful of the weather. Wet or gusty problems can enhance the danger of slides and drops, so it's best to delay your task if the weather isn't working together.

Ultimately, stay familiar with your environments. Electric cables and overhanging branches can pose threats while you're up there.

Avoiding Expert Assistance



While you could feel confident in taking on roofing repair services on your own, avoiding specialist aid can result in expensive errors. Many property owners take too lightly the complexity of roofing issues. What appears like a straightforward leakage could actually come from a much bigger trouble, such as architectural damages or inappropriate air flow.

Without the ideal experience, you might wind up making the situation worse, which can cause much more considerable repair work and greater prices down the line.

Additionally, professionals have access to specialized tools and products that you may not. They can identify possible concerns that you could neglect, making sure a comprehensive fixing. You may believe you're saving cash by doing it on your own, yet hiring a certified contractor can in fact conserve you money in the long run.

Additionally, roof covering job can be unsafe. Professionals are educated to work safely at elevations, minimizing the danger of accidents. They additionally usually offer guarantees on their work, supplying you peace of mind.
